UNCLE BUD & BROWNIE

OUR FOUNDERS

Friendly Pines Camp was founded in 1941 by Bud & Isabelle Brown, better known as “Uncle Bud” and “Brownie” around camp. FPC has grown tremendously since their first camping trip here with their children and several of their little friends, and now stands as a monument to their life’s work. Generations of Arizona youngsters have benefitted from their inspiration and devotion.

JACK & BEBE BROWN MAY

OWNERS & DIRECTORS EMERITI

In the early 1960s, Bebe Brown May and her husband Jack May assumed ownership of the camp from Bebe’s father & mother. Throughout both of their lives, Jack & Bebe maintained the camp traditions and built Friendly Pines into what it is today. Jack was a certified camp director (ACA) and served for four years active duty as a fighter pilot in the Royal Air Force. Bebe was a former teacher and counselor, fluent in Spanish. 

Jack passed away in 2012, and Bebe followed him to her eternal rest in 2021. We miss them every day!
